The Makita AF506 is a pneumatic brad nailer engineered for precision fastening in finish carpentry and woodworking. It features an ultra-narrow nose design for accessing confined spaces and drives 18-gauge nails from 5/8" to 2" with consistent power across various wood types. While it lacks cordless convenience, its lightweight build and professional features make it ideal for trim carpenters.

The Bostitch SB-2IN1 is a versatile pneumatic tool that combines an 18-gauge brad nailer and a narrow crown stapler. Its lightweight design and tool-free exhaust adjustment make it comfortable for finish carpentry. It is best suited for remodelers and DIYers who need a single tool for both brads and staples.

Professional reviewers praise the Bostitch SB-2IN1 for its versatility in finish carpentry, trim work, and cabinetry applications. Experts highlight the ease of mode conversion between brads and staples, precise depth control, and the inclusion of essential accessories like no-mar tips and oil.

Professional reviewers describe the AF506 as a serious, capable tool suitable for both DIYers and contractors. Experts consistently praise its narrow-nose design for precision work in confined spaces like trim and molding installation. The lightweight build and user-friendly features such as tool-less adjustments are highlighted as key benefits for professional finish carpenters.
Users appreciate the tool's ability to handle both hard and soft woods with consistent power. The convenience of the dual reload indicator and the comfort provided by the rubber grip are frequently mentioned positive aspects. Professionals value its portability and precision in tight areas, while hobbyists find it suitable for furniture assembly and cabinetry.
